Our verdict is Uncertain significance. The variant received 1 ACMG points: 1P and 0B. PM2_Supporting

This summary comes from the ClinGen Evidence Repository: The c.454G>A variant in the hepatocyte nuclear factor 4-alpha gene, HNF4A, causes an amino acid change of glycine to serine at codon 152 (p.(Gly152Ser)) of NM_175914.5. This variant has a gnomAD v2.1.1 Grpmax filtering allele frequency of 0.00000292 (below the MDEP threshold of 0.000003) and <=2 copies observed in the European non-Finnish population and <=1 copies in any other subpopulation, thereby meeting the ClinGen MDEP criteria for PM2_Supporting (PM2_Supporting). This variant was identified in an individual with diabetes; however, the MODY probability is unable to be calculated due to age of diagnosis over 35 (internal lab contributor). Additionally, this variant has a REVEL score of 0.232, which is between the ClinGen MDEP thresholds for BP4 and PP3, predicting neither a damaging nor benign impact on HNF4A function. In summary, c.454G>A meets the criteria to be classified as a variant of uncertain significance for monogenic diabetes. ACMG/AMP criteria applied, as specified by the ClinGen MDEP (specification version 2.0.0, approved 10/11/2023): PM2_Supporting. Genes affected
HNF4A (HGNC:5024): (hepatocyte nuclear factor 4 alpha) The protein encoded by this gene is a nuclear transcription factor which binds DNA as a homodimer. The encoded protein controls the expression of several genes, including hepatocyte nuclear factor 1 alpha, a transcription factor which regulates the expression of several hepatic genes. This gene may play a role in development of the liver, kidney, and intestines. Mutations in this gene have been associated with monogenic autosomal dominant non-insulin-dependent diabetes mellitus type I. Alternative splicing of this gene results in multiple transcript variants encoding several different isoforms. [provided by RefSeq, Apr 2012]

Potent mutations in HNF4A are associated with poor insulin secretion in response to hyperglycemia. Associated with MODY1. Patients initially respond well to sulfonylureas but eventually become insulin dependent. However, more evidence is required to ascertain the role of this particular variant rs760038979 in MODY, yet. -
